|
@ -1,3 +1,6 @@
|
|
|
/*
|
|
|
* 预约挂号功能相关接口api
|
|
|
*/
|
|
|
(function(exports) {
|
|
|
var appointmentAPI = {
|
|
|
//查询医院列表
|
|
@ -23,9 +26,41 @@
|
|
|
//获取医生详情
|
|
|
querySimpleDoctorBySn: function(data){
|
|
|
return httpRequest.get("baseinfo/DoctorInfoApi/querySimpleDoctorBySn", {data: data});
|
|
|
}
|
|
|
|
|
|
}
|
|
|
},
|
|
|
//查询排班数据
|
|
|
queryGhtArrangeWater: function(data){
|
|
|
return httpRequest.get("gh/GhOpen/QueryGhtArrangeWater", {data: data});
|
|
|
},
|
|
|
//查询号源信息
|
|
|
queryNumbers: function(data){
|
|
|
return httpRequest.get("gh/GhOpen/QueryNumbers", {data: data});
|
|
|
},
|
|
|
//查询医院挂号表单项
|
|
|
getInputFormControls: function(data){
|
|
|
return httpRequest.get("gh/GhOpen/GetInputFormControls", {data: data});
|
|
|
},
|
|
|
//创建挂号单
|
|
|
createRegOrderForOpen: function(data){
|
|
|
return httpRequest.post("TradeMgmt/Open/createRegOrderForOpen", {data: data});
|
|
|
},
|
|
|
//挂号单支付完成
|
|
|
completePayNotice: function(data){
|
|
|
return httpRequest.get("TradeMgmt/Open/completePayNotice", {data: data});
|
|
|
},
|
|
|
//取消挂号单
|
|
|
cancelOrder: function(data){
|
|
|
return httpRequest.post("TradeMgmt/Open/cancelOrder", {data: data});
|
|
|
},
|
|
|
//查询挂号单
|
|
|
getRegOrderInfo: function(data){
|
|
|
return httpRequest.get("TradeMgmt/Open/getRegOrderInfo", {data: data});
|
|
|
},
|
|
|
//查询挂号单列表
|
|
|
queryRegOrderInfos: function(data){
|
|
|
return httpRequest.get("TradeMgmt/Open/queryRegOrderInfos", {data: data});
|
|
|
},
|
|
|
//
|
|
|
}
|
|
|
|
|
|
exports.appointmentAPI = appointmentAPI;
|
|
|
})(window)
|